Stress is defined as a normal physiological and psychological response to their circumstances. Eustress is a term used to describe stress that is motivating, positive, and enhances functioning. It is a beneficial stress which could be physical, psychological, or biochemical/radiological. The term was framed by endocrinologist Hans Selye, and literally meaning "good stress". It is the opposite of distress which refers to bad and overwhelming stress that impairs functioning.
